MORRISTOWN, Vt. (WCAX) - There’s been a long-simmering debate about what Morristown should be called.
On Town Meeting Day in 2019, residents narrowly passed a non-binding resolution to change the name to Morrisville, which is the name of the village inside the town.
In this week’s “Vermont’s Own,” Cat Viglienzoni visits the Lamoille County town that serves as the region’s center.
